Boston 🚗 | Weekend Travel Journal · 3-Town Slow Tour Guide 🌊 Hit three towns around Boston by car on the weekend—coastal views are breathtaking, the pace is soothingly slow, and each town has its own unique surprises. Save this guide for your next trip! 😆 1. Manchester-by-the-Sea | Full of Artistic Healing Vibe 🏖 Singing Beach: The fine sand is soft under your feet, like stepping on clouds! The sound of waves is super healing—sit here for a while, and all worries will wash away! 🌊 It’s fun to dip your feet in the water, but remember to wear flip-flops, or sand will stick to your feet! 🥐 Wild Flour Bakery: The aroma of freshly baked bread drifts down the street! Grab a croissant or whole-wheat bun, eat while walking—it’s crispy and crumbly, pure joy! 🥯 Take a bite when you’re hungry on the road, instant happiness! 🌸 Lavender & Moss Floral: This little flower shop + gift shop is amazing! Delicate wildflowers are placed on wooden tables, and the air is filled with grass and flower scents. Pick a small bouquet of daisies, and every photo will have a natural filter! 💐 There are also handmade accessories in the shop at great prices! ☕️ Laughing Gull Café: Order an iced latte, take it to the beach to sunbathe—this experience is better than staying in a hotel! The coffee is mellow and not bitter, paired with the beach breeze, one sip is super cozy! ☀️ The window seats have sea views—you can also stay here and daydream for an afternoon if you don’t want to move! 🌳 Coolidge Reservation: The forest trail is perfect for walking—leaves rustle, and sunlight filters through the gaps, creating a magical forest vibe! Walk to the coastal trail, and you’ll feel the fresh sea breeze~ ⛪️ Don’t miss the church entrance! It’s a classic filming location from Manchester by the Sea—sunlight through stained glass is incredibly gentle, every photo is a movie-style masterpiece! 📸 2. Gloucester | Super Charming Fishing Village Retro Vibe 🛥 Fishing Harbor: Fishing boats rise and fall slowly in the harbor, seagulls fly overhead from time to time—every random shot looks like a postcard, with blue and white tones that heal your heart! 🌅 ☕ Castaway Vintage Café: There’s a retro record player playing old jazz in the shop. Order a mellow latte, sit on the leather sofa, and you won’t get bored even for an afternoon! ☕ Even the cups have a retro feel—your Moments will get tons of likes! 🏰 Hammond Castle Museum: Step into the castle and feel like time-traveling! Medieval-style architecture, armor decorations, and arched windows create a vivid atmosphere—as if you’ve walked into a European castle! 🧙‍♂️ Wear light-colored clothes for photos, they match the stone walls perfectly! 📖 Dogtown Books: A super interesting second-hand bookstore! Wooden bookshelves are filled with old books—flip through them, and you might find old notes or photos hidden inside, every little detail has a story! 📜 Book lovers must visit, you’ll find unexpected treasures! 3. Rockport | Double Harvest of Coastal Art & Seafood Feast 🌿 Halibut Point State Park: Rocks crash against waves, creating a stunning scene—it feels like you’re on the coast of Australia or New Zealand! 🌊 Remember to wear non-slip shoes, the rocks are a bit slippery! 🦞 Roy Moore Lobster Co.: The classic lobster roll is a must-try! It’s piled high with lobster meat—bite into it, and the sweet juice bursts in your mouth. Eating while watching the sea view is the perfect way to enjoy it! 🦞 The hot lobster roll is recommended—the bread is crispy from being fried in butter, so fragrant! 🏘 Bearskin Neck: The alleys are lined with art galleries and handmade shops—you’ll find new surprises at every corner! It could be a colorful cottage around the bend, or shell crafts in a window—artistic vibe is everywhere! 🎨 Take a break on a roadside bench when you’re tired, the sea breeze is super refreshing! 🧁 My Place By The Sea: Grab a small cake + coffee to go!
